[Çözüldü]Yeniden başlangıç dosyası hazırlamak.

Başlatan Xenophobia, 13 Aralık 2008 - 18:23:27

« önceki - sonraki »

0 Üyeler ve 1 Ziyaretçi konuyu incelemekte.

Xenophobia

Bilgisayarda çok fazla özelleştirme yaptım, bu da çeşitli sorunlara neden açıyor doğal olarak. Mesela conky normal çalışırken, şimdi pencere önce çalışmaya başladı. Ayarları arkada çalışması için yapılandırılmış durumdayken üstelik. Fakat terminali açıp " killall conky && conky
"
komutunu verdiğimde, normal olarak başlıyor.

Ben de şöyle bir şey düşünüyorum, bilgisayar açıldıktan 15 saniye sonra, bu komutu benim yerime verecek bir başlangıç eklemek istiyorum. Hazırlayacağım dosya nasıl bir şey olmalı?

Aşağıdaki örnek nasıl değiştirilebilir?

#!/bin/bash
sleep 10 && # 0 good for Xfce - use 10 to 30 for Gnome
conky -c ~/Conky/conkymain &

Xenophobia


bytan

Aşağıdaki 15 saniyeyi belirtir.


sleep 15 &&


Bu ise conky için;


killall conky && conky


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

Xenophobia

Maalesef yemedi.Aynısını, terminal için de uygulamam lazım. Terminal açılışında da sorun var.

bytan

Çalıştırma hakkı verin; terminal içerisinden çalıştırın.3 sn sonra terminal kapanacak ve amsn açılacak:


#!/bin/bash
sleep 3
killall gnome-terminal
amsn
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

Xenophobia

İki dosyanın da çalıştırma hakları var ama ikisi de işlemiyor maalesef.

!/bin/bash
sleep 3
killall gnome-terminal && gnome-terminal


!/bin/bash
sleep 15 &&
killall conky && conky

bytan

Lütfen aşağıdaki gibi olsun ilk satır:


#!/bin/bash
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

Xenophobia


bytan

Atıyorum dosya adı bytan.sh olsun. Ve home dizininde kayıtlı olsun. Çalıştırmak için aşağıdaki gibi yazıyorsunuz değil mi?


./bytan.sh
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

Xenophobia

[IMG]http://img117.imageshack.us/img117/6284/ekrangrntsum9.th.png[/img]  [IMG]http://img247.imageshack.us/img247/6384/ekrangrnts1gt2.th.png[/img]

Her iki dosya için de, ayrı ayrı ekran görüntüsü alıp koydum. Ayarlar aynı bu şekilde, bir yanlış var ise daha iyi görülebilir.

bytan

Adım adım gitmekte yarar var. Öncelikle bir terminal açarak ilgili dosyaları sırayla çalıştırın. Sorunsuz olduğuna kanaat getirdiğiniz zaman başlangıç sekmesine eklersiniz. Ayrıca bu iki dosyayı tek dosyada birleştirebilirsiniz ve şunu da söylemeliyim ki, yazılan bu dosyalar da, terminal ile ilgili olan dosyada eğer açık bir terminal yoksa o an, bu dosya hata verip çalışmayacaktır:


killall gnome-terminal && gnome-terminal
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

Xenophobia

Her iki dosya da hata vermeyecektir senin söylediğin şekilde. Çünkü daha öncesinde, onların otomatik olarak başlaması için komut var. Bu komut, 3-5 saniyede aktif hale geliyor ve bizim verdiğimiz komutlar da 10 saniyede aktif hale geliyor.

Killall şeklinde verdiğimiz, gnome-terminal ve conky komutları doğru komutlar ama çalışmıyorlar nedense.

bytan

Terminalden elle denediniz mi? Denediğinizde ne oldu?
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

Xenophobia

bash: /home/erdal/.conkystart.sh: Permission denied

bytan

Alıntı yapılan: Xenophobia - 13 Aralık 2008 - 20:11:07
bash: /home/erdal/.conkystart.sh: Permission denied


Lütfen çalıştırma hakkı verin:


chmod +x dosya_adı
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ST

Xenophobia

Teşekkür ederim @bytan, çalıştırma izni verince oldu.

bytan

Umut en büyük kötülüktür; işkenceyi uzatır. - F.N.


Bir şey ne ise odur, bu kadar. Öyleyse, iki şey arasında bağdaşıklık varsa, bu aralarında iletişim kuruyorlar demek değildir.
"... kavrayışını bilgi ile derinleştir ..."
PF @ ST